Amanzimtoti branch beautifies town during #VegEnBou-week

The AfriForum branch in Amanzimtoti started the organisation’s #VegEnBou-week on 8 August with branch members and volunteers launching various upliftment projects.

The Amanzimtoti branch and community members started the week by making parts of the train bridge in front of Kuswag Skool safer. This involves replacing dangerous pieces of rusted steel. One side of the bridge is completed and the other section forms part of a follow-up repair process.

The branch painted the pedestrian crossing in front of Kuswag Skool on 10 August. During this week AfriForum also donated 20 000 litres of emergency water tanks and a pressure pump to the school which was installed by volunteers. These emergency water tanks are especially needed because there have been regular water outages since the flooding in April 2022.

Furthermore, the Amanzimtoti branch embarked on a cleaning project at the Merebank concentration camp. Members of Durban also helped to get the site clean and tidy.

The #VegEnBou-week was concluded with a concert by singer Jakkie Louw, which was jointly hosted by AfriForum and Kuswag Skool.

“It’s been an exciting week for us. We cannot simply sit back, leave our fate in the hands of the authorities and do nothing,” says Jannie van Staden, Chairperson of the AfriForum branch in Amanzimtoti.

“After the lockdown, the June 2021 protests and the recent floods, it was also necessary for the Amanzimtoti community to come together and enjoy the concert.”

“It is important that branches participate in #VegEnBou-projects. We see daily that the state more often fails to meet its obligations and that communities themselves need to step in to solve problems and make repairs,” says Eugene van Aswegen, District Coordinator for KwaZulu-Natal.
